The Importance of Privacy and Health in Ironmouse’s Choice
Ironmouse has openly addressed her health condition, common variable immunodeficiency (CVID), which necessitates her staying largely indoors and maintaining strict health precautions. This personal context is a significant reason behind her use of a virtual avatar and concealment of her real face. The virtual persona acts as both a creative outlet and a protective shield, allowing her to connect with fans worldwide while managing health risks.

Recent Streaming Achievements and Community Impact
Despite the ongoing mystery surrounding her physical identity, Ironmouse’s influence in the VTuber and streaming space has only grown. Recent statistics highlight that:
She broke Twitch’s record for female streamers by reaching over 205,000 subscribers during a mid-2023 charity subathon.
In 2024, she briefly held the title of the most-subscribed Twitch streamer overall before being surpassed.
Ironmouse was awarded Best VTuber multiple times and won Content Creator of the Year at The Game Awards 2023.
She continues to amass an engaged community on Reddit and Twitch, inspiring charitable donations and creating expansive virtual event performances such as the Fantastic Reality live event in Los Angeles in July 2025.
These milestones demonstrate that Ironmouse’s appeal transcends the curiosity about her physical identity, rooted instead in her talent, resilience, and connection with fans.
